The group's initial 2010 split was catalyzed by a spiritual awakening for Gene "No Malice" Thornton. Seeking a path away from the drug-centric themes of their earlier work, he published his memoir, Wretched, Pitiful, Poor, Blind & Naked , and rebranded himself as No Malice . While his brother Pusha T continued a high-profile solo career, the duo's "mature" phase began with No Malice's commitment to spreading positive messages. 'Let God Sort Em Out'
